Ashiegbu is a name of Igbo origin, primarily used among the Igbo people of Nigeria. It combines elements meaning 'strength' or 'power' and 'protector' or 'guardian,' symbolizing a strong warrior or defender of the community. Historically, such names were given to children believed to embody courage and resilience, reflecting cultural values of bravery and leadership.
In Igbo culture, names like Ashiegbu hold deep significance, representing qualities admired in society such as strength, protection, and leadership. Historically, children bearing such names were often expected to grow into roles that safeguarded their families and communities, reflecting the communal values of resilience and bravery inherent in Igbo traditions.
Today, Ashiegbu continues to be chosen by parents who value cultural heritage and wish to instill a sense of strength and protection in their children. Its unisex nature makes it versatile, appealing to modern families seeking meaningful, unique African names that honor tradition while fitting contemporary naming trends.
